我创建了2个单独的wicket web项目。现在我想将它们放在多模块maven项目中,并根据需要放置依赖项。 当我有web-inf文件夹时它会给出问题吗? 例 项目A有web-inf 项目B也有web-inf。
现在我将项目“A”和“B”都放入名为“C”的多模块maven项目中,并将项目“B”的pom.xml更改为包含“A”的依赖项
最后我想部署项目“B”的战争。
由于
答案 0 :(得分:2)
我建议创建另一个Maven模块“D”(带有 jar 包装),它将包含模块“A”和“B”之间的所有共享代码。
模块“A”需要依赖“D”,模块“B”也需要依赖“D”。
这种方法的好处是让两个Web项目(“A”,“B”)仍然可以部署到Web服务器,同时保持它们在一个地方(“D”)之间共享的代码。